Transaction ee724d20dedd68a5e0721757c38f7069807acd9cc250c76d204e15c3ba22c3af
1 Input
1 Output
-
ee724d20dedd68a5e0721757c38f7069807acd9cc250c76d204e15c3ba22c3af:0
- value
- 13237392
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 216295c7bc7ada54d2b46deb6cc2173edf131eb5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 143XQ9DwNMdntfQjtMps9zvjfCR2eTxCpe